use std::{fmt, ops::RangeInclusive, time::Duration};
use serde::{
Deserializer, Serializer,
de::{self, Visitor},
};
pub fn duration_to_seconds<S>(duration: &Duration, serializer: S) -> Result<S::Ok, S::Error>
where
S: Serializer,
{
serializer.serialize_f64(duration.as_secs_f64())
}
pub fn inline_range<'de, D>(deserializer: D) -> Result<RangeInclusive<u16>, D::Error>
where
D: Deserializer<'de>,
{
struct RangeVisitor;
impl Visitor<'_> for RangeVisitor {
type Value = RangeInclusive<u16>;
fn expecting(&self, formatter: &mut fmt::Formatter) -> fmt::Result {
formatter.write_str("a range specified as 'start-end'")
}
fn visit_str<E>(self, value: &str) -> Result<Self::Value, E>
where
E: de::Error,
{
let parts: Vec<&str> = value.split('-').collect();
if parts.len() != 2 {
return Err(E::custom("expected a range with exactly two parts"));
}
let start = parts[0]
.parse::<u16>()
.map_err(|_| E::custom("invalid start value"))?;
let end = parts[1]
.parse::<u16>()
.map_err(|_| E::custom("invalid end value"))?;
Ok(start..=end)
}
}
deserializer.deserialize_str(RangeVisitor)
}
